African fabrics are not just materials; they are a celebration of culture and artistry. With their striking colors and intricate patterns, these fabrics tell stories of heritage and tradition. From the iconic Kente cloth of Ghana to the vibrant Ankara prints found across West Africa, African fabrics are beloved by designers and consumers alike.
When exploring African fabrics, consider the following:
- Variety: There are numerous types of African fabrics, including Batik, Mudcloth, and Aso Oke, each with its unique history and significance.
- Quality: Many African fabrics are made using traditional techniques, ensuring proven quality and durability.
- Versatility: These fabrics can be used for various applications, including clothing, accessories, and home decor, making them a favorite among crafters and designers.
- Support Local Artisans: Purchasing African fabrics often supports local communities and artisans, contributing to their economic development.
